Why IRCTC Goes Down: Common Issues
Before diving into the alternatives, let’s understand why IRCTC occasionally faces issues:
- High Traffic: Special ticket booking days like Tatkal ticket availability often lead to server overload.
- Technical Glitches: Maintenance or unexpected bugs can cause downtime.
- Cybersecurity Threats: Rare instances of cyberattacks may affect operations.

7 Reliable Alternatives for Online Train Ticket Booking
1. Paytm
Paytm is one of India’s leading digital payment platforms, and it also offers train ticket booking services. With its user-friendly interface and integration with IRCTC, Paytm allows you to:
- Search for train routes and availability.
- Book tickets with multiple payment options.
- Check PNR status and receive live train updates.
Bonus: Paytm often provides cashback offers and discounts on ticket bookings.
2. Goibibo
Goibibo is a popular travel booking platform in India that facilitates train ticket booking along with flights and hotels.
Key Features:
- Easy IRCTC registration through the app.
- Real-time ticket availability and pricing.
- Offers and promo codes for first-time users.
If IRCTC’s website is down, Goibibo’s reliable platform ensures hassle-free ticket booking.
3. MakeMyTrip
MakeMyTrip, a trusted name in travel bookings, is another excellent option for booking train tickets online. It’s a great alternative to IRCTC due to its seamless booking process and added benefits.
What’s in it for you?
- Quick registration with IRCTC credentials.
- Discounts and promotional offers for frequent users.
- 24/7 customer support to resolve any booking issues.
4. RailYatri
RailYatri specializes in providing detailed train-related information and booking services. The app is designed with frequent travelers in mind, offering:
- Real-time seat availability.
- Comprehensive train schedules.
- Smart AI-based predictions for ticket confirmation chances.
Additional Perks: You can also book meals, cabs, and hotels through RailYatri.
5. Google Pay (Tez)
Google Pay has integrated train ticket booking services in collaboration with IRCTC. This service is perfect for those who prefer a minimalistic and secure interface.
Features:
- Easy navigation for booking tickets.
- Integration with UPI for faster payments.
- Direct ticket confirmation updates via SMS and email.
6. Yatra
Yatra is a comprehensive travel platform that simplifies the train ticket booking process. It’s particularly suitable for travelers who frequently book both train and air tickets.
Highlights:
- Smooth integration with IRCTC.
- Detailed train route information.
- Attractive discounts on bulk bookings.
7. Official Indian Railways App
When IRCTC’s website is experiencing downtime, try the official Indian Railways app. While it’s similar to IRCTC in functionality, users often find the app to be more responsive during server issues.
Advantages:
- Direct access to train schedules and ticket bookings.
- Reliable during peak hours when the IRCTC website is overloaded.
- Supports digital wallets for payments.
Tips for Smooth Online Train Ticket Booking
Here are some practical tips to enhance your online train ticket booking experience:
- Create Multiple Accounts: Have accounts on multiple platforms like Paytm, Goibibo, and RailYatri to switch easily during downtime.
- Use Fast Internet: Ensure a stable and fast internet connection for quicker transactions.
- Save Payment Details: Use trusted platforms to securely save your payment methods for faster checkout.
- Plan Ahead: Avoid last-minute bookings during peak hours to minimize the risk of server overload.
